Sheilam’s Cactus Paradise

Sheilam’s cactus and succulent garden can be found on a dusty road near Robertson in the Cape. It is a breathtaking collection of massive cacti, strange cacti, tiny cacti, cacti and more cacti. The plants are so numerous I couldn’t help but feel touched in some way. Anything done on such a scale, with such care and dedication takes my breath away.
